Scotland Backs Earth Hour: Invests Billions In Wax

by | 2nd, March 2011

GOOD news for fans of the Dark Ages is that the Scottish parliament’s party leaders are backing Earth Hour on March 26. Tavish Scott MSP, Alex Salmond MSP, Iain Gray MSP, Annabel Goldie MSP and Patrick Harvie MSP all agree that running off all electronic stuff for an hour is great for Gaia. It is a global display of climate action.

It is also a global display for the rejection of progress and light. Come into the darkness, say the Greens. A love of hard won freedoms and marvellous technology is not having your light turned off because others tell you to.

Oh, you can use candles. They are good light, apparently. Sure, they might burn your house down, stain your ceiling and choke you to death but you can’t plug them in. As such the advice is to invest in wax. Wax is the future of power in Scotland. It’s devolved, like the Dark Ages…
